x__Indigo_x wrote: »you get the clotted cream and jam free too
It depends which store. Apparently you get it free in Cheadle gr Manchester where my mum goes, but when she visited me in Nottingham and got to the till the lady said she had to pay for the jam and the cream. So maybe it depends on who or where. Might be wise just to check first, save embarrassment at the till0 -

The scones in general are more trouble than they're worth (at my branch anyway).The partner on cake duty gets so much vitriol over them it's unbelievable. I've been left speechless a couple of times after being verbally abused over scones of all things.
I mean, come on, it's a scone.
They're all hand made in the kitchens by different chefs so they're not as consistent as most of the cakes. That means in any one day, according to customers, they don't look right, they look weird, they can be too big, too small, not enough filling, too much filling, too dry, undercooked, there should be jam and cream, cream and jam, every type of cream in the world....
The catering partners just want their customers to enjoy their meals. I've never seen anything quibbled when a customer has come back with a complaint. If you've started your meal and you're not happy, just take it back or flag down a partner on the floor.
But what is annoying and harder to deal with is when a customer scoffs everything on the plate and THEN comes back to tell you how horrible it was. Well clearly it wasn't that bad if you ate the whole thing? It gives the impression that they're just out to get another one for free. This happens a lot with the scones for some reason.'til the end of the line0 -
